PoP Custom Knighthood Order Advice

I need some help coming up with a useful CKHO. I’m thinking of a way to set up my Knights and sergeants that provides value the established knighthood orders don’t already provide.

What combination of units will best compliment each other? For example, Silver mist rangers and halberdiers already compliment each other fairly well. The rangers destroy most enemies while the halberdiers protect them from direct heavy cavalry charges (probably the rangers’ biggest weakness).

Also, what AI will the custom units use? If I train them with high horse archery skill and high archery proficiency, will they act as horse archers? If I give them only bows and 3 quivers, will they do a better job of skirmishing and avoiding close combat when I give them the charge command, or will they start punching? I was thinking about training the knights to be dedicated horse archers with very tough mounts so they won’t get unhorsed, while training the sergeants to be fast lancers so they can intercept opposing cavalry. Has anyone tried this setup?

I have been using a lot of clarion call troops and always find myself wishing the sergeants were lancers so they could charge in while I maneuvered the rangers into a flanking position.

Edit: Alternatively, I could give the knights bows, 2 quivers, and a two handed pole arm that can’t be used on horseback. That would also force them to properly act as horse archers while mounted, hopefully.
